shake_shake1
@shake_shake1
HTML-программист, 1С-разработчик, чиню утюги.

Есть ли альтернатива querySelectorAll во Vue.js?

Собственно, вопрос в заголовке. Для единичного элемента можно использовать $ref, а для нескольких? Неужели ставить каждый раз ref="name1", ref="name2", ref="name3"?? Если элементы отрисовываются не с помощью цикла, это как-то не очень выглядит.
  • Вопрос задан
  • 156 просмотров
Решения вопроса 1
bootd
@bootd Куратор тега HTML
Гугли и ты откроешь врата знаний!
Если вы используете querySelectorAll для работы с шаблоном компонента, то похоже вы делаете что-то не правильно.

$ref единственное и по сути правильное получение DOM элемента внутри vue. $ref это по сути id, иных вещей нет, только уже указание селекторов для querySelectorAll.
Если вам приходится каждому элементу DOM давать ref внутри 1го шаблона, то опять же, скорей всего вы что-то делаете не так.

Покажите или расскажите детальнее, какую задачу вы решаете и скорей всего есть решение лучше, нежели то, что вы пытаетесь сделать
Ответ написан
Пригласить эксперта
Ответы на вопрос 1
Fragster
@Fragster
помогло? отметь решением!
https://ru.vuejs.org/v2/guide/components-edge-case...
Когда ref используется вместе с v-for, то ref будет массивом, содержащим дочерние компоненты, отображаемых от источника данных.
Ответ написан
Ваш ответ на вопрос

Войдите, чтобы написать ответ

Войти через центр авторизации
Похожие вопросы
12 июл. 2020, в 07:00
1000 руб./за проект
12 июл. 2020, в 06:59
3000 руб./за проект
12 июл. 2020, в 02:02
3000 руб./за проект